[目的]观察中医护理干预小儿反复呼吸道感染疗效。[方法]使用随机平行对照方法,将90例住院患者按抽签法分为两组。对照组45例常规治疗。干预组45例中医护理干预1针灸护理,取穴门、肝、胆、脾、胃、心、肾等穴位,动作轻巧,按压适中;2雀啄灸,点燃艾条,在施灸部位连续如鸟雀啄食反复旋转或左右方向移动5min;3按摩护理,患儿取仰卧体位,分别对内关、神门按揉3min,之后患儿取俯卧体位,采用掌揉法放松背部,自上而下反复进行3min,按揉心俞3min;手法以轻快柔和为主,轻重交替;4银花连翘方(银花、连翘、黄芩、牛蒡子、瓜蒌、薄荷、陈皮、浙贝母、桑白皮各6g,板蓝根10g,甘草3g,紫花地丁8g),1剂/d,水煎150mL,早晚口服。5情志护理。连续干预5d为1疗程。观测临床症状、护理满意度、不良反应。连续干预3疗程,判定疗效。[结果]干预组显效30例,有效12例,无效3例,总有效率93.33%。对照组显效26例,有效6例,无效13例,总有效率71.11%。干预组疗效优于对照组(P<0.05)。护理满意度干预组优于对照组(P<0.05)。[结论]中医护理干预小儿反复呼吸道感染效果显著,值得推广。
[Objective] To observe the curative effect of TCM nursing intervention on recurrent respiratory tract infection in children. [Methods] Using randomized parallel control method, 90 inpatients were divided into two groups according to the drawing method. Control group, 45 cases of conventional treatment. Intervention group 45 cases of traditional Chinese medicine care intervention 1 acupuncture care, acupoints door, liver, gallbladder, spleen, stomach, heart, kidney and other acupuncture points, action light, moderate pressure; 2 bird pecking moxibustion, lit moxa, Sparrow pecking repeated rotation or left and right direction of movement 5min; 3 massage nursing, children take supine position, respectively, on the off, God door rubbing 3min, after the child take prone position, using the palm kneading method to relax the back, top down Repeatedly 3min, rubbing heart Yu 3min; approach to gentle and gentle, alternating light weight; 4 Yinhua forsythia (Yinhua, forsythia, skullcap, Arctium, melon, mint, dried tangerine peel, Fritillaria, mulberry White 6g each, Radix 10g, licorice 3g, Viola diltia 8g), 1 / d, decoction 150mL, sooner or later oral. 5 emotional care. Continuous intervention 5d for a course of treatment. Observation of clinical symptoms, nursing satisfaction, adverse reactions. 3 consecutive interventions to determine the efficacy. [Results] The intervention group was effective in 30 cases, effective in 12 cases, ineffective in 3 cases, the total effective rate was 93.33%. The control group markedly effective in 26 cases, effective in 6 cases, ineffective in 13 cases, the total effective rate was 71.11%. The intervention group was better than the control group (P <0.05). The nursing satisfaction group was better than the control group (P <0.05). [Conclusion] TCM nursing intervention in children with recurrent respiratory tract infection effect is significant, it is worth promoting.
